Joseph Hart's New Etchings

Four plate, six color intaglio etching with aquatint, sugar lift, spit-bite, digital inkjet collage, 24K gold leaf collage, and hand additions with graphite.
Sold as a set, edition of 35. Published by Forth Estate.
Pretty Posture was accepted into the 2009 North American Print Biennial. Congrats, Joseph!

The Oedipus Cycle
A couple of weeks ago, The New Yorker sent me to see The Oedipus Cycle at the Pearl Theatre. I attempted some life drawing during the play, but the theater was too dark to draw anything coherent. Fortunately, there was time during the intermissions to sketch out thumbnails. It was a great show- I'd definitely recommend checking it out.

"Italian Masters of Comic Art"

"Italian Masters of Comic Art" opens tonight at the Scott Eder Gallery. The reception is from 6-9pm. The show features the work of Lorenzo Mattotti, Milo Manara, Tanino Liberatore, Sergio Toppi, Igort, Gipi, Manuele Fior, Marco Corona, Gabriella Giandelli and Andrea Bruno.

Safe For Now
Despite all the drama surrounding the economy going on right now, there in fact appears to be a silver lining!
"Lost in the House of Representatives' push to pass $700 billion bailout legislation is the so-called Shawn Bentley Orphan Works Act of 2008.
Late Friday, the Senate passed the measure and sent it to the House, where it landed dead on arrival."
